Canadian RV Dealership Group Buys Boat Dealer

Canada’s largest RV dealership group, Leisure Days RV, acquired the Pirate Cove Marina Inc., the group’s first marine dealership.

Leisure Days RV now operates 32 RV stores, three Trailer Pro’s Canada, three RV campgrounds and one boat dealership.

“In 1994, Pirate Cove Marina was started by my family, and in 2019 I purchased the business myself,” company owner Wendy Ramsey said. “I have had the opportunity to watch and help the marina grow to where is today. I am pleased to share that Leisure Days RV Group has purchased Pirate Cove Marina and I know that they will continue to give our customers the same great experience that my family and I have witnessed over the past 29 years. I look forward to continuing to be a part of their team.”

Leisure Days RV Group CEO Pat Butler said he has been a boater his entire life and he was thrilled to add Pirate Cove Marina to the company.

“The operation has become a well-known boaters stop on the Rideau River near Kemptville with strong brands, excellent service, winterization, storage and 93 docks with a gas dock,” Butler said. “We look forward to continuing their strong tradition of excellent sales and service.”

Headquartered in Ottawa, the Leisure Days RV Group was started in 2003 when it opened RV Canada. The company operates in four Canadian provinces.
